Job Description

Primary Function: To assist the Program Leader, Education Coordinator and/or P.E. Coordinator in the implementation of programs for Club members in accordance with BGCGC’s mission, with emphasis on the Graduate, Fit for Life, Ready to Serve program model.  Programs are facilitated through the Youth Program Quality Intervention (YPQI) tool, developed by the Weikert Center for Youth Program Quality.

Physical Requirements/Work Environment:

We maintain a 15:1 member to staff ratio.  Activities are varied and require active engagement during educational and recreational programming, which may include extended periods of walking and standing.  Maximum unassisted lift = 50 lbs. Average lift less than 25 lbs.  Requires ability to use computer, various standard and specialized software and database systems, keyboard, calculator and typical office machines.

Education/Experience Requirement:

High School Diploma or GED required.  Youth Development experience a plus.
